Wind-chasing kiteboarders and windsurfers dominate the Columbia River Gorge, while snow-capped Mount Hood looms majestically in the background. Nearby orchards offer 'Fruit Loop' farm stands where you can sample local pears and cherries after hiking waterfall-lined trails.

Best time to go to Hood River

The best time to visit Hood River is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. August is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ately high and weather is sunny with no rain. December is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are moderately low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January34.2°F (1.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February35.2°F (1.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
March39.4°F (4.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May54.1°F (12.3°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
June60.3°F (15.7°C)No RainMostly SunnyModerately HighSlightly High
July67.8°F (19.9°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
August68.2°F (20.1°C)No RainSunnyModerately HighSlightly High
September60.4°F (15.8°C)No R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
October49.8°F (9.9°C)Light RainMostly SunnyModerately LowAverage
November39.2°F (4.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owSlightly Low
December33.3°F (0.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yModerately LowAverage

Frequently asked questions

What is the best area to stay in Hood River?
The best area to stay in Hood River is downtown, especially along the waterfront, which serves as the hub for dining, shopping, and outdoor activities.

Downtown Hood River is very walkable and offers direct access to the Columbia River. You'll find a concentration of local restaurants, breweries, and boutiques along Oak Street and Cascade Avenue. The waterfront park provides pathways for strolls and viewpoints of the river and Mount Adams. This area is ideal for couples looking for a mix of activity and relaxation.

For adventure-seeking solo travelers or couples interested in water sports like windsurfing and kiteboarding, staying near the waterfront is particularly convenient. Many accommodations are just a short walk from the launch sites and equipment rental shops. You'll also find easy access to scenic drives and hiking trails in the Columbia River Gorge.

Travelers looking for a quieter experience with scenic views might consider accommodations slightly up the hill from the main downtown area. These locations often provide expansive views of the Columbia River Gorge while still being a short drive or walk to downtown amenities.

When is the best time to go to Hood River?
The best time to go to Hood River is during the summer months, from June to August, or in the fall, particularly September and early October.

Summer offers consistently warm and sunny weather, which is ideal for outdoor activities like windsurfing and kitesurfing on the Columbia River. The fruit orchards in the Hood River Valley are in full bloom or beginning to bear fruit, making it a pleasant time for scenic drives and exploring the Fruit Loop. This period is great for active travelers and families seeking warm weather adventures.

For those who appreciate fewer crowds and the beauty of changing foliage, early fall is an excellent choice. The "Fruit Loop" is abundant with apples, pears, and other seasonal produce, offering opportunities for fruit picking and farm stands.
Where can I find the best nightlife in Hood River?
Hood River's nightlife largely centers around its downtown area, offering a relaxed environment with options for those seeking craft beverages and good food.

Downtown Hood River, particularly along Oak Street and the surrounding blocks, is where you'll find most of the evening activity. This area is known for its breweries and cideries, many of which have taprooms open late, offering a selection of local craft beers and ciders. You'll also find several restaurants that transition into bars in the evening, serving cocktails, wine, and local spirits.
